Four Reasons It’s Important to Step Away from Work Once in a While

Four Reasons It's Important to Step Away from Work Once in a While

While you don’t always intend for it to be the case, your job can end up taking up an awful lot of your life both in a time sense and in your mind. It’s not unusual for people to take the stress of their day home with them, and possibly work that needs to be done in their off-hours. Is it any wonder that so many people suffer from at least mild symptoms of anxiety and stress?

Sometimes it feels as though a reminder is in order to show us just how important it is to step away from work. With that said, here are five great reasons you should make an effort to take a break once in a while.

Reconnect with Family and Friends

When you are busy with work it’s usually your social life that takes the hit. This means less time spent with your family and friends. Giving yourself a break from work gives you a chance to reconnect with loved ones, get back to what makes you feel great, and get yourself grounded.

Give Your Body a Chance to Catch Up on Rest

While it may not sound like a great vacation idea, if you have been working extremely hard and getting little to no sleep, then it’s likely that your body is feeling very rundown. Lack of sleep affects people physically and mentally, and can make even the smallest task seem massive. This is your chance to catch up on sleep and recharge your body and mind. This will allow you to focus better and be more productive overall.

Prevent Burnout from Happening

You’ve probably heard it before, or maybe seen it happen to a friend or loved one. Work burnout is a very real thing and can affect people in a pretty severe way. One of the best ways to prevent yourself from getting burnt out is to give yourself little breaks on a regular basis.

Increase Your Productivity at Work and Home

If you feel like your productivity has been slipping at work or home, there is no better way to get it back in check than by taking a break. It’s a strange notion that by stopping work you’ll actually be more productive in the long-run, but that’s exactly the case.
